Liquor Store Finds: Unique Bottles to Try

Venturingexploring beyond the familiar selections at your local liquor establishment can uncover to some truly fantastic discoveries. Don't just linger with the popular names! Consider a cask of Japanese whisky, known for its refined flavor taste, or perhaps a craft gin infused with unique botanicals. A limited batch bourbon from a local distillery might delight your senses, and an intriguing vermouth can transform your classic cocktails. These special gems are ready to be found!

A Beginner's Guide to Understanding Tequila Types

Navigating the world of tequila can feel tricky for first-timers , but it doesn't have to be so complicated! The basic distinction lies in the type: Blanco, Reposado, Añejo, and Extra Añejo. Blanco (or Silver) tequila is unaged , bottled directly after distillation and here showcases the pure agave flavor. Reposado tequilas are mellowed for a period of two to six months, giving them a gentle golden hue and adding a touch of vanilla or caramel. Añejo tequilas undergo aging for from one to three years, resulting in a richer color and complex flavor profile. Finally, Extra Añejo tequilas are aged for more than three years, offering a refined experience, often with notes of caramel and spice. Understanding these categories will assist you in selecting the perfect tequila for your preference .

Comparing Prices: Beer Store vs. Liquor Store

When trying to find your desired beers, it's advisable to compare prices between the Beer Store and a nearby liquor shop. Generally, the Beer Store often has a wider variety of bottled beers, but liquor outlets can sometimes provide more favorable prices, especially on certain types. Yet, remember to factor in transport costs and promotional offers before making a ultimate choice regarding where to purchase your drinks.
